Croatia News & Notes

It has been a quarter of a century since Croatia started the European Championship with back-to-back defeats. They will be desperate to avoid that ignominy when they face a stable Czech Republic team. They are in this position after failing to find any offensive firepower in the final third against England, which resulted in a 1-0 defeat at Wembley Stadium on Sunday.

Croatia are currently third in this group, which could be enough for qualification, but they will not want to leave their fate in the hands of other teams come the final matchday of the group stage. This is Croatia’s chance to start strong against a team that is ranked well below them.

Borna Barisic missed the last match due to injury and should remain unavailable even for this game. However, Dejan Lovren has received a positive diagnosis on his knee injury after an MRI scan, which might result in his direct inclusion in the starting XI on Friday. Luka Modric and Ivan Perisic should remain influential players in the middle and final third in this match. Croatia will need their creativity in order to break down a solid defensive line.

“We need a win to give us confidence. One good win with one or two goals would really open us up,” Croatia coach Zlatko Dalic said. “We will see a different Croatia against the Czech Republic compared to the one against England. Not only in approach, tactics and style, but also we will see some new players in the first XI. There will be changes.”

Czech Republic News & Notes

Czech Republic opened their Euro 2020 campaign in sprightly fashion, beating Scotland 2-0 to temporarily take the lead of Group D. Patrik Schick was too good for the Scotland defense on that day as his brace on either side of the halftime interval ensured that Czech Republic would need to be beaten well by the other members of the group.

How will Czech Republic approach this match? They know a draw could be enough to carry them into the Round of 16, so setting up with a compact defense and taking chances on the counter-attack seems the prudent strategy. However, that is unlikely because that’s just not how they prefer their soccer. Czech Republic drew with Croatia 2-2 in their previous Euro meeting in 2016.

“We are not going to speculate and play for a draw. It’s impossible to do that,” Czech Republic assistant coach Jiří Chytrý said. “We will come to the pitch determined to win. This is how we approach every game.”

There are no fresh injury concerns for Czech Republic at this point, which will keep their morale up in a crucial match. However, goalkeeper Jiri Pavlenka has been replaced in the squad by Tomas Koubek due to injury.
